Summary
Yadina worries she'll never be graceful enough, and meeting a young Kristi Yamaguchi — who became the first Asian American woman to win Olympic figure skating gold — shows her that dedication and joy in practice lead to extraordinary things. The episode (which also features Roberto Clemente) celebrates perseverance and cultural identity.

Discussion questions
Discussion
Kristi Yamaguchi was the first Asian American woman to win Olympic gold in figure skating.
- What does it mean to be a 'first'? Why does it matter when someone breaks a new barrier?
- What did Kristi Yamaguchi practice to become great? How many years did she train?
- Have you ever worked hard at something even when it was difficult? What kept you going?
- How does seeing someone who looks like you succeed make you feel?
Quick work-a-long
Vocabulary: Olympic gold, figure skating, Asian American, perseverance, grace.
Try it: Write a short 'I can' statement about something you're working to get better at. Then list two steps you'll take to practice this week.
